Subject: [PATCH AUTOSEL 4.19 069/101] PCI: mobiveil: Initialize Primary/Secondary/Subordinate bus numbers

From: Hou Zhiqiang <Zhiqiang.Hou@nxp.com>

[ Upstream commit 6f3ab451aa5c2cbff33197d82fe8489cbd55ad91 ]

The reset value of Primary, Secondary and Subordinate bus numbers is
zero which is a broken setup.

Program a sensible default value for Primary/Secondary/Subordinate
bus numbers.

---
 drivers/pci/controller/pcie-mobiveil.c | 6 ++++++
 1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)

diff --git a/drivers/pci/controller/pcie-mobiveil.c b/drivers/pci/controller/pcie-mobiveil.c
index 3e81e68b5ce0..2fe7ebdad2d2 100644
--- a/drivers/pci/controller/pcie-mobiveil.c
+++ b/drivers/pci/controller/pcie-mobiveil.c
@@ -508,6 +508,12 @@ static int mobiveil_host_init(struct mobiveil_pcie *pcie)
 		return err;
 	}
 
+	/* setup bus numbers */
+	value = csr_readl(pcie, PCI_PRIMARY_BUS);
+	value &= 0xff000000;
+	value |= 0x00ff0100;
+	csr_writel(pcie, value, PCI_PRIMARY_BUS);
+
 	/*
 	 * program Bus Master Enable Bit in Command Register in PAB Config
 	 * Space
